Ball-and-stick model of the unit cell of tincalconite, Na2[B4O5(OH)4]·3H2O. Crystal structure data from Luck R L, Wang G (2002). "On the nature of tincalconite". American Mineralogist 87: 350-354. Image generated in Accelrys DS Visualizer. |
